Abstract
This study was aimed at describing the effect of Tie-Dye workshop conducted with blended learning on Students Creativity in Making Tie-Dyed T-Shirts. The workshop was given as the community development program activity of Universitas Negeri Jakarta. The study was carried out with quasi-experiment method involving 20 mothers from Untung Jawa Island whose family were greatly financially affected due to COVID-19 Pandemic. Youtube and Zoom were incorporated as the main learning tools. This study revealed that the students creativity in terms of tie-dye technique, pattern, coloring result, and color distribution was satisfying with an average score of 85.
